-
公开(公告)号:CN117311272A
公开(公告)日:2023-12-29
申请号:CN202311299947.2
申请日:2023-10-09
Applicant: 哈尔滨工业大学
IPC: G05B19/414
Abstract: 一种基于EtherCAT总线技术的快刀伺服控制系统和控制方法,属于自动化控制领域,具体方案如下:超精密机床运行前,将G代码文件导入PC中,运行PC中的快刀控制程序将文件中的数据读取并保存到实时域中的结构体数组。机床运行时,其X轴和C轴位置信号被EtherCAT从站模块Ⅱ采集并通过EtherCAT发送至PC中,快刀控制程序将得到的位置信息与结构体数组中的数据比对,找到快刀的位移数据,程序将该数据转化为电压值后传递至EtherCAT从站模块Ⅰ中,随后EtherCAT从站模块Ⅰ输出对应电压,驱动快刀高频位移。本发明提升了快刀的运动控制频率,解决了超精密机床数控系统无法高频控制快刀进行加工的问题。
-
公开(公告)号:CN115576559A
公开(公告)日:2023-01-06
申请号:CN202211105173.0
申请日:2022-09-09
Applicant: 哈尔滨工业大学
Abstract: 一种EtherCAT总线型运动控制系统的大型G代码数据处理和传输方法,涉及自动化控制领域,所述上位机采用Windows数控系统,本方法将G代码文件导入到上位机G代码编译软件中,G代码编译软件对输入的G代码文件检查编译并生成指定格式的中间数组文件,SSHTest软件再将中间数组文件从上位机传输到主站控制器中。G代码中间数组文件传入主站控制器后通过软件将其解析、运算并传输给EtherCAT程序模块,利用信号量和互斥锁管理缓冲区中大量G代码数据的存取过程。各轴运动数据通过EtherCAT协议高频率周期性地传输给伺服驱动器。所述伺服驱动器支持EtherCAT协议,所述运动轴由伺服驱动器驱动。
-